Edra Soto: the place of dwelling Free
Next Up: Wednesday, May 13 | All Day | Kemper Museum of Contemporary Art
Edra Soto (b. 1971, Puerto Rico) alters and recontextualizes common functional objects—wrought-iron screens, plastic lawn furniture, and electric fans, ubiquitous in her native Puerto Rico—to create objects and environments that celebrate the voices of working-class communities.
